    This is what I'm seeing as potential Coordinator candidates for Ryans. Can't say I truly love any of them...

    Anyone like any of these guys?

    Offensive Coordinator
    Matt Nagy, Kansas City Chiefs QB Coach: Offensive quality control coach with the Philadelphia Eagles in 2012.

    Pat Shurmer, Denver Broncos Former Offensive Coordinator: Offensive coordinator with the Philadelphia Eagles from 2013-2015.

    Mike LaFleur*, New York Jets Former Offensive Coordinator: Passing game coordinator with the 49ers from 2017-2020

    Bobby Slowik*, San Francisco 49ers Passing Game Coordinator: Defensive quality control coach/passing game coordinator with 49ers from 2017-2022.

    Defensive Coordinator
    Richard Smith, Indianapolis Colts LB Coach: Defensive coordinator for the Houston Texans from 2006-2008.

    Jon Hoke, Atlanta Falcons DB Coach: DB coach for the Houston Texans from 2002-2008.

    Jeff Zgonina*, Washington Commanders DL Coach: DL Coach with the San Francisco 49ers from 2017-2018.

    Jason Tarver, Cleveland Browns LB Coach: San Francisco 49ers LB coach from 2015-2017.

    Kris Kocurek*, San Francisco 49ers DL Coach: Served in this role from 2019-2022.
